在PHP中,可以使用curl函数或者file_get_contents函数来查询API接口。
- 使用curl函数:
$url = "http://api.example.com/data"; // API接口的URL $curl = curl_init($url); // 初始化curl curl_setopt($curl, CURLOPT_RETURNTRANSFER, true); // 设置curl选项,将返回的结果保存为字符串而不是直接输出 $response = curl_exec($curl); // 执行curl请求 if ($response === false) { $error = curl_error($curl); // 获取curl请求错误信息 // 处理错误信息 } else { // 处理API接口返回的数据 $data = https://www.yisu.com/ask/json_decode($response, true); // 将返回的JSON字符串转换为数组>
- 使用file_get_contents函数:
$url = "http://api.example.com/data"; // API接口的URL $response = file_get_contents($url); // 发起HTTP请求并获取返回的数据 if ($response === false) { $error = error_get_last(); // 获取HTTP请求错误信息 // 处理错误信息 } else { // 处理API接口返回的数据 $data = https://www.yisu.com/ask/json_decode($response, true); // 将返回的JSON字符串转换为数组>以上两种方法都可以根据API接口的返回数据类型(如JSON)进行相应的处理,通过解析返回的数据进行进一步的操作。